> Calcite enumerable convention offers four ways to perform a join over two
> inputs:
> # EnumerableJoin
> # EnumerableThetaJoin
> # EnumerableSemiJoin
> # EnumerableCorrelate
> The algorithms that are used by the afforementioned operators :
> # org.apache.calcite.linq4j.EnumerableDefaults#join_
> # org.apache.calcite.linq4j.EnumerableDefaults#thetaJoin
> # org.apache.calcite.linq4j.EnumerableDefaults#semiJoin
> # org.apache.calcite.linq4j.EnumerableDefaults#correlateJoin
> in many cases can preserves the order of the left (outer) input. However,
> this information is not reflected in the RelTraitSet and thus cannot be
> exploited by the optimizer. Without this information, sort operators
> following the join cannot be removed (using SortRemoveRule) leading to
> suboptimal plans.
